Virtual Intensive Outpatient Programs (IOP) present a crucial option for residents seeking help without the barriers of traditional therapy settings. With the rise of telehealth, these programs allow individuals to address mental health and substance use disorders from the comfort and safety of their homes.
For residents of Siloam Springs, the benefits of a virtual IOP are substantial. Participants can engage in structured therapy sessions while maintaining their work, school, or family commitments. With flexible scheduling that requires no commute, local individuals are better equipped to tackle conditions like anxiety, depression, PTSD, and substance use disorders, all while accessing professional support from licensed therapists.
Getting started with a Virtual IOP is straightforward. Programs typically offer 9-20 hours of therapy weekly, spread across 3-5 days, featuring individual, group, and family sessions. Many programs are HIPAA-compliant, ensuring a secure environment for therapy.
